Description

Alcoholic beverage control (ABC); distillers' licenses; tasting privileges; distillers' special event licenses. Creates a new distillers' special event license and sets its privileges and state and local license taxes. The bill also grants to a distiller licensee the privilege to conduct tastings under certain circumstances. The bill provides that tasting events conducted in government stores established by the ABC Board on a distiller's licensed premises shall be without limitation of time of day, duration of tasting periods, or frequency of tastings poured per customer, provided no customer is served in violation of ABC law.
